Older Sightings Of The Thruxton 400
Before the Indian Testing Phase, the bike had already been tested in the southern parts of Europe where Enthusiasts were able to grab a few snapshots of the bike. The snapshots were shared by Motorcycle News.com. Based on the looks the bike would have a authentic round headlamp cladded in a café racer style fairing that extends till the tank.
Thruxton 400 New Looks
While the bike was in the usual camouflage, but the logo etched at the transmission hub gave the vehicle away. The bike would be based on the speed 400 and would be powered by the same engine. Triumph has been planning to grab a grasp in the international markets as well with their new Thruxton 400. The new bike would have 39.5 bhp of power if powered by the same engine as that of the Triumph Speed.

The bike had upside down forks, which would probably have the same 140 mm travel that was also witnessed with the Triumph speed 400. The bike had the same 17 inch rims similar to the speed as well.
The partial analogue partial digital instrument cluster looks like it was taken from the speed as well. The bike had certain design cues from the departing 1200 cafe racer that the brand is about to stop producing soon. Since the bike was seen in Europe it had a blank space for the number plate. The bike would have a single front disc and caliper module complete with ABS. The findings confirm that Triumph might launch the vehicle soon. The Thruxton R would have a expected price above the Speed’s Price of 2,41,780.

Royal Enfield Vs Triumph Thruxton
Comparison | Royal Enfield Guerilla 450 | Royal Enfield Hunter 350 | Royal Enfield Scram 440 | Royal Enfield Continental Gt | Triumph Thruxton 400 as per Triumph Speed’s engine |
Engine/ Power | 452 cc Single Cylinder Air Cooled Engine/ 39.47 BHP @8000 rpm | 349.3 cc Single Cylinder Air Cooled Engine/ 20.2 BHP @ 6100 RPM | Single Cylinder 443 CC engine with 25.4 BHP @6250 RPM. | Inline Twin Cylinder/ SOHC engine With a 47.4 BHP output @7250 rpm. | 398 cc single cylinder engine with 39.5 BHP@8000 rpm. |
Torque | 40 NM @ 5500 | 27 NM @ 4000 rpm | 34 Nm @ 4000 rpm | 52.3 Nm @ 5150 rpm | 37 .5 NM @6500 RPM |
Suspension | Telescopic Suspension Upfront and Monoshock Absorbers at the rear | Telescopic suspension at the front With Twin tube emulsion shock absorbers with 6-step adjustable preload | Telescopic forks upfront with a Monoshock with linkage at the rear. | 41mm Front Suspension with a Twin Coil -Over Shocks, | Upside Down Big Piston Forks with 140 mm suspension travel- And Gas Monoshock RSU with External Reservoir |
Price | Rs-2,39,000-Rs 2,54,000 | Rs- 1, 49,900 to Rs 1,74,430 | Rs. 2,08,000 to Rs 2,15,000 | Rs. 3,18,418 | Rs, 2,40,159 |
